Why a 4 Channel H.265 Encoder Is Necessary

From my experience, a 4 channel H.265 encoder is necessary because it lets me manage multiple video sources at the same time without sacrificing quality. When I need to handle four cameras or input streams, having one device that can encode all of them efficiently saves me a lot of time, space, and setup effort. It also makes my workflow much smoother because I do not need separate encoders for each channel.

I also find H.265 especially valuable because it delivers much better compression than older formats like H.264. That means I can keep high video quality while using less bandwidth and storage. For me, this is a big advantage when I am working with surveillance, live streaming, or broadcasting, where stable performance and efficient data use really matter.

Another reason I consider it necessary is scalability. If I want to expand my system later, a 4 channel encoder gives me a flexible foundation that can support more complex video projects. It helps me stay organized, reduce equipment costs, and maintain reliable performance across all channels.

My Buying Guides on 4 Channel H265 Encoder

What I Look for First

When I shop for a 4 Channel H265 Encoder, the first thing I check is whether it truly supports four video inputs at the quality I need. I also make sure it uses H.265 compression, because that helps me save bandwidth and storage without sacrificing too much image quality. For me, that is the biggest reason to choose this type of encoder in the first place.

Video Quality and Resolution

I always pay close attention to the maximum supported resolution. If I want clearer surveillance footage or more detailed live streaming, I look for an encoder that can handle Full HD or higher. I also check whether it supports different frame rates, since smoother video matters in some situations more than others.

Compression Efficiency

H.265 is important to me because it reduces file size compared to older formats like H.264. I prefer an encoder that balances compression and quality well. In my experience, a good encoder should keep the video sharp while using less storage and network capacity.

Input and Output Compatibility

I always verify what kinds of cameras or video sources the encoder supports. Some models work better with analog systems, while others are designed for IP or mixed setups. I also look at output options such as HDMI, network streaming, or ONVIF support, depending on how I plan to use the device.

Network and Streaming Features

For me, a strong network connection is essential. I look for features like stable Ethernet support, low latency streaming, and remote access. If I want to view video from different locations, I make sure the encoder supports easy network configuration and reliable live transmission.

Audio Support

I do not ignore audio support, especially if I need complete surveillance coverage. I check whether the encoder has audio input and output options, and whether it can synchronize audio properly with video. That makes the system more useful for monitoring and recording.

Ease of Setup and Use

I prefer a 4 Channel H265 Encoder that is simple to install and configure. A clear user interface, easy software setup, and straightforward controls save me time. If I can get the system running quickly without needing too much technical help, that is a big advantage.

Build Quality and Reliability

Since I often use encoders for long periods, I look for solid build quality and dependable performance. I want a unit that can run continuously without overheating or freezing. Good ventilation, durable materials, and stable firmware matter a lot to me.

Security Features

I also check for security protections like password control, user access levels, and encrypted streaming if available. Because video systems can be sensitive, I want to know that my encoder helps protect my data and prevents unauthorized access.

Price and Value

I do not always buy the cheapest option. Instead, I compare features, performance, and reliability to see which encoder gives me the best value. In my experience, spending a little more on a dependable model often saves money later by reducing problems and upgrades.
